ClippyCV
landing.accessibility.skipToContent
landing.examplesPage.rolePage.resumeTextCardTitle

Annelie van der Merwe

Java-ontwikkelaar

annelie.vandermerwe@voorbeeld.com · +31 612345678

Amsterdam

Nederland

https://linkedin.com/in/annelievdmerwe

translate.sections.summary

Ek is 'n ervare Java-ontwikkelaar met meer as vyf jaar ervaring in die bou van toegeruste en betroubare sagtewareoplossings vir verskeie bedrywe, insluitend finansies, gesondheidsorg en e-handel. My tegniese kennis sluit in Java, Spring Boot, Hibernate, en Microservices-argitektuur, saam met sterk vaardighede in Agile-inspuiting en DevOps-praktyke. Ek streef daarna om innoverende en doeltreffende sagteware te skep wat produkteintegriteit en klanttevredenheid verhoog. My doel is om verder te ontwikkel as 'n leier in moderne sagteware-ontwikkeling en verseker dat my werk steeds aan die hoogste kwaliteitstandaarde voldoen.

translate.sections.experience

Java Ontwikkelaar, TechSolutions BV

Ek was verantwoordelik vir die ontwikkeling van sagtewarekomponente vir die finansiële sektor, met fokus op sekuriteitsverhoogde APIs en mikrobedieners. Ek het in 'n Agile-span gewerk om meervoudige projekte te voltooi, insluitend die ontwerp en implementering van herbruikbare Java-komponente.

• Verminder API-latensie met 30% deur kode- en infrabedrywighede te optimaliseer

• Gebring oor 50 nuwe funksies aan interne sagteware binne die eerste jaar

• Gesamentlik die bug- en testsake deur meer as 25% verminder via gevorderde unit testing

• Ontwikkel en implementeer 'n microservice-gedrewe migrasieproses wat die stelsel se skalering met 40% verhoog

Java Programmiere, Innovatech Ltd

Ek het aan die ontwikkeling van enterprise-grade sagteware vir gesondheidsorgdienste gewerk, met die fokus op databasisintegrasie en gebruikerskoppelvlak. Ek het voortdurend die sagteware vir sekuriteit en doeltreffendheid verbeter op 'n roetine-gebaseerde siklus.

• Ontwikkel 'n custom API vir databasisuitruiling, wat die data-uitruiling tyd met 20% verminder het

• Gelei die oorgang na mikrodienste, wat die foutsyfer met 15% verlaag het

• Verskaf opleiding en ondersteuning aan 10+ ontwikkelaars oor Java en microservices

• Herontwerp van die databasisstruktuur om dataverspreiding te verbeter, wat oor 200 GB aan data kon hanteer

Java Ontwikkelaar, Freelance Projekte

Ek het verskeie terugvoer- en produkaangesiende projekte deur die wêreld aangepak, insluitend web- en mobiele sagteware-oplossings. Ek het my vaardighede in Java en moderne raamwerke versterk deur aan kliënte se spesifieke behoeftes te voldoen en doeltreffende oplossings te ontwikkel.

• Voltooi meer as 10 projekte met 'n 100% kliëntetevredenheid

• Ontwikkel 'n webgebaseerde CRM-stelsel wat die kliëntbetrokkenheid met 25% verhoog

• Verminder die tyd vir ontwikkeling van prototipes deur 35% deur hergebruik van kode en patrone

• Help klante om hul sagtewarevolumes met tussen 15 en 50% te verhoog deur doeltreffende kode en infrastruktuur

translate.sections.education

Baccalaureusgraad in Inligtingstegnologie — Universiteit van Kaapstad

Inligtingstegnologie

Verwelkom deur die universiteit as 'n top student in die inligtingstegnologie-program, met spesialisasies in sagteware-ontwikkeling en databasisbestuur. Het bestudeer wye verskeidenheid programmeertale en innoverende ontwikkelingspraktyke.

translate.sections.skills

Programmeertale en Technologies: Java SE en EE, Spring Framework (Boot, Data, Security), Hibernate / JPA, Microservices-argitektuur, RESTful API-ontwikkeling, Docker en Kubernetes

Agile en DevOps: Scrum en Kanban metodiek, Continuous Integration en Continuous Deployment (CI/CD), Jenkins en GitLab CI, Versiebeheer met Git, Agile projekbestuur

Databasis beheer: MySQL, PostgreSQL, NoSQL databasisse soos MongoDB, Data modelering en optimalisering van databasis presteer, SQL-optimalisering

Soft Skills en Kommunikasie: Probleemoplossing, Spanwerk en samewerking, Klient- en gebruikersgerigte ontwerp, Vinnige aanpasbaarheid, Veelsydige kommunikasie in Engels en Afrikaans

translate.sections.languages

Afrikaans (native)

Engels (fluent)

Nederlands (advanced)

Wat doen 'n Java-ontwikkelaar?

Java-ontwikkelaars speel 'n kritieke rol in die ontwerp en implementering van sagtewaretoepassings wat tydens hul hele lewensiklus van verskeie funksies voorsien. Hulle bou veilige, skaalbare en doeltreffende programme wat aan интерne en kliëntbehoeftes voldoen. Hierdie rol vereis sterk tegniese kennis van Java en 'n goeie begrip van moderne sagteware-argitektuure.

  • Ontwerp, bou en toets programme deur gebruik te maak van Java en verwante raamwerke
  • Integreer APIs om data-uitruiling en funksionaliteit te verbeter
  • Werk met mikro- en monolitiese dienste om betroubare oplossings te bou
  • Optimaliseer bestaande kode vir vinniger uitvoering en skaalbaarheid
  • Ontwikkel en implementeer herbruikbare komponente en biblioteke
  • Voer kodebeoordelings en testrondes uit om kwaliteit te verseker
  • Werk samewerkend met ander spanlede om vereistes te vertaal in tegniese oplossings
  • Bydra tot die verbetering van ontwikkelingsproses deur best practices te implementeer

Belangrike vaardighede en tegnologieë vir 'n Java-ontwikkelaar

Om suksesvol te wees as Java-ontwikkelaar, moet jy 'n sterk basis hê in die kernprogrammeertale en spesialiskennis van moderne raamwerke en hulpmiddels. Hierdie vaardighede en tegnologieë is noodsaaklik om kwaliteit en effektiwiteit in jou werk te verseker en om jou waarde virwerkgewer en kliënte te maksimeer.

  • Java Standard Edition en Enterprise Edition
  • Spring Boot, Spring Data, Spring Security
  • Hibernate / JPA
  • Microservices-argitektuur en REST API-ontwikkeling
  • Docker, Kubernetes en containeriseringstegnologieë
  • Versiebeheer met Git en GitHub
  • Build-hulpmiddels soos Maven en Gradle
  • Agile ontwikkelingsmetodologieë en Scrum
  • Continuous Integration en Deployment (CI/CD)
  • Databasintegrasie: MySQL, PostgreSQL, MongoDB
  • Unit testing: JUnit, Mockito
  • Front-end vaardighede: HTML, CSS, Vue.js / React
  • Veelsydige probleemoplossingsvaardighede
  • Sterk kommunikasie in Engels en Afrikaans
  • Klient- en projekbestuur

Marksyfers en kwotasies vir Java-ontwikkelaars in Nederland en die VK

In die hedendaagse tegnologiese mark is die vraag na Java-ontwikkelaars hoog, met 'n toename van 15% in werkgeleenthede oor die afgelope jaar in Europa. Sodra jy jou vaardighede kan demonstreer en 'n sterk CV het, is daar altyd werksgeleenthede in finansies, gesondheidsorg, sagteware en internetdienste.

Gemiddelde jaarsalaris in Nederland: €55 000 – €75 000, afhangende van ervaring en spesialisasie.

In die VK kan hierdie bedrag wissel tussen £45 000 en £65 000.

Gaan uit na werk oor die hele Europa, insluitend 'n toename in digitale projekte.

Daar is verdere groei verwag oor die volgende vyf jaar met toenemende digitalisering.

Hoe om jou Java-ontwikkelingservaring te beklemtoon

As jy wil uitstaan op 'n mededingende mark, moet jy spesifieke prestasies en projekte noem wat jou tegniese vaardighede bewys. Oefen om jou prestasies in kwantitatiewe terme te beskryf, en verduidelik hoe jou werk die organisasie se doeltreffendheid, produkprestasie of kliënttevredenheid verbeter het.

  • Gebruik konkrete syfers, soos 'het die sagteware met 40% geskaler' of '50+ funksies geïmplementeer'
  • Noem spesifieke projekte waar jy die bou en optimalisering van APIs of microservices geleid het
  • Bespreek hoe jy probleme opgelos het, soos bugs of prestasieprobleme
  • Vertel oor jou rolle in agile spanwerk en sprong in besonderhede oor jou bydraes
  • Voorbeeldtekst: “Ek het 'n API ontwikkel wat die data-uitruiltyd met 20% verhoog het, deur kode en infrabedrywighede te optimaliseer”

Onderwys en sertifikate vir Java-ontwikkelaars

Goeie opleiding en professionele sertifikate versterk jou kompetisie-voorkeur en bewys jou tegniese kundigheid aan werkgewers. Hier is 'n paar belangrike kwalifikasies wat algemene waarde toevoeg:

  • Java SE Programmer Certification
  • Spring Professional Certification
  • Oracle Certified Professional, Java SE 8 Programmer
  • Docker Certified Associate
  • Agile Scrum Master Certification

Voorbeeldprojekte om jou vaardighede te demonstreer

Verskaf links of beskrywings van spesifieke projekte waar jy met Java gewerk het. Fokus op resultate, tegnologieë en jou rol om jou ervaring te illustreer en jou tegniese vaardighede te bewys aan potensiële werkgewers.

  • Ontwikkeling van 'n finansiële API wat real-time transaksies met 99.99% betroubaarheid afhandel
  • Ontwerp van 'n gesofistikeerde CRM-webtoepassing met Vue.js en Java backend
  • Herontwerp van databasisstruktuur in 'n gesondheidsorgprojek wat dataverspreiding met 25% verbeter
  • Oorgradering van die produsietoepassing, wat hartstikke skaalbaar en betroubaar geword het, deur Kubernetes te gebruik

Algemene foute om te vermy wanneer jy 'n Java CV skryf

Onnies oor die tyd wat jy spandeer aan projekte, of nie die eienskaplike prestasies te noem nie, kan jou die geleentheid kos om uit te staan. Moet nooit vaag wees oor jou bydraes nie, en vermy randfoute deur jou CV deeglik te hersien.

  • Vermy vae beskrywings soos 'gehelp met ontwikkeling' - wees spesifiek oor jou rol
  • Gebruik geen algemeen aanvaarde of vae stelwoorde soos 'passievol' of 'proaktief' sonder die nodige feite
  • Vermy spelfoute en grammatikale foute deur jou CV deeglik na te sien
  • Vermy te baie tegniese terme sonder verduideliking — verduidelik konsepte vir nie-tegniese beoordelaars
  • Vermy om relevante vaardighede en prestasies te verduister deur swak bewoording

Wenke om jou CV-profiel vir Java-ontwikkeling te verbeter

Om jou CV te optimaliseer vir aanwervingsprosesse, moet jy relevante sleutelwoorde insluit. Werk aan 'n duidelike, gekonsoliseerde formaat en fokus daarop om jou kernvaardighede, ervaring en prestasies in een oogopslag duidelik te wees — veral vir ATS (Applicant Tracking Systems).

  • Gebruik relevante sleutelwoorde soos Java, Spring, Microservices, API, Docker en Kubernetes
  • Pas jou CV aan vir elke spesifieke werk, deur sleutelwoorde en projekte aan te pas volgens die pos-advertensie
  • Gebruik duidelike tabelle, koppe en opsommings om maklik gesoek en deurgelees te word
  • Vertel jou storie deur die gebruik van konkrete voorbeelde en kwantitatiewe resultate
  • Maak seker dat jou CV nie te lank is nie — hou dit relevant en omvattend

Sleutelwoorde en eienskappe vir Javascript en tegnologiese werfopname

Baie werkgewers gebruik ATS (Applicant Tracking System) om CV’s te filter. Jou taak is om seker te maak dat jou sleutelvaardighede, tabelle en projekte die nodige sleutelwoorde bevat. Hier is 'n paar wenke:

  • Noem alle relevante programmeertale en raamwerke
  • Gebruik spesifieke tegnologieë soos Java, Spring Boot, Hibernate, Docker, Kubernetes
  • Sluit sertifikate en metodes in, bv. Agile, DevOps, CI/CD
  • Vermeld databasisfronte en dataverwerkingstegnieke
  • Gebruik 'n sleutelwoordlys wat aan die vereistes in die pos-advertensie voldoen

Voorbeeld: 'Verwante sleutelwoorde sluit in Java, mikro dienste, REST API's, Spring Boot, Hibernate, Docker, Kubernetes, CI/CD, databasisbestuur, Agile, en gesofistikeerde probleemoplossing.'

Hoe om jou CV vir verskeie werkgeleenthede aan te pas

Oorweeg om elke keer jou CV te aanpas deur die sleutelwoorde en projekte aan te pas volgens die posadvertensie. Laai jou CV en die omskrywing van die pos op ons diens op om dit maklik te maak en seker te wees dat alle vereistes gedek word. Hierdie proses help om jou kans op 'n interview te verhoog en jou geskiktheid te bewys.

Vrae oor die word van 'n Java Ontwikkelaar en jou loopbaan in die sagtewarebedryf

Hoe kry ek goeie Java-ontwikkelaar-vaardighede?

Deur om ges’Amal vir Java te studeer, praktiese ervarings te hê deur projekte en sertifikate te voltooi, en voortdurend op hoogte te bly van tegnologiese nuwighede in die veld.

Gebruike van Java in verskeie industrieë

Hoe kry ek goeie Java-ontwikkelaar-vaardighede?

Deur om ges’Amal vir Java te studeer, praktiese ervarings te hê deur projekte en sertifikate te voltooi, en voortdurend op hoogte te bly van tegnologiese nuwighede in die veld.

Wat vir sertifikate help my om 'n Java-ontwikkelaar te word?

Hoe kry ek goeie Java-ontwikkelaar-vaardighede?

Deur om ges’Amal vir Java te studeer, praktiese ervarings te hê deur projekte en sertifikate te voltooi, en voortdurend op hoogte te bly van tegnologiese nuwighede in die veld.

Hoe pas ek my CV aan vir verskillende posbeskrywings?

Hoe kry ek goeie Java-ontwikkelaar-vaardighede?

Deur om ges’Amal vir Java te studeer, praktiese ervarings te hê deur projekte en sertifikate te voltooi, en voortdurend op hoogte te bly van tegnologiese nuwighede in die veld.

Hoe bv moet my CV lyk vir effens meer gehalte?

Hoe kry ek goeie Java-ontwikkelaar-vaardighede?

Deur om ges’Amal vir Java te studeer, praktiese ervarings te hê deur projekte en sertifikate te voltooi, en voortdurend op hoogte te bly van tegnologiese nuwighede in die veld.